Grammar focus: Using "lo" + adjective
This construction means "the [adjective] thing" and is very useful for expressing opinions about topics.
| Spanish | English |
|---|---|
| lo malo es que... | the bad thing is that... |
| lo más interesante | the most interesting thing |
| lo mejor de... | the best thing about... |
| lo peor es que... | the worst thing is that... |
Critical Rule: The word "lo" never changes - it's always "lo", regardless of what follows. This is a fundamental rule that students often forget!
Example sentences:
- Lo malo es que hay mucha violencia. (The bad thing is that there's a lot of violence.)
- Lo mejor de todo es la aventura. (The best thing of all is the adventure.)
- Lo más interesante son los personajes. (The most interesting thing is the characters.)
Phrase bank: Expressing opinions about gaming
These phrases help you give balanced opinions about video games, allowing you to discuss both positive and negative aspects professionally:
| Spanish | English |
|---|---|
| Lo mejor de todo... | The best thing of all... |
| Lo que me gusta más... | What I like best... |
| Lo que me preocupa... | What worries me... |
| Me gusta jugar a los videojuegos | I like playing video games |
| Son muy emocionantes | They are very exciting |
| Jugar puede ser una actividad social | Playing can be a social activity |
Example sentences:
- Lo que me gusta más es resolver problemas. (What I like best is solving problems.)
- Lo que me preocupa es la falta de ejercicio. (What worries me is the lack of exercise.)
- Jugar a los videojuegos puede ser una actividad social. (Playing video games can be a social activity.)

Common errors and fixes
Common Mistakes to Avoid:
Error: Lo buena es que... ❌ Fix: Lo bueno es que... ✅ Reason: "Lo" is always followed by the masculine singular form of the adjective.
Error: Me gusta los videojuegos ❌
Fix: Me gustan los videojuegos ✅
Reason: "Gustar" agrees with what is liked (plural "videojuegos"), so use "gustan".
Error: Es muy divertida (talking about a video game) ❌
Fix: Es muy divertido ✅
Reason: "Videojuego" is masculine, so the adjective must be masculine too.
Key Points to Remember:
- "Lo" + adjective creates the meaning "the [adjective] thing" and "lo" never changes
- Gaming vocabulary includes both positive terms (divertido, educativo, social) and negative concerns (violencia, falta)
- Use "me gusta" + infinitive for activities: Me gusta jugar (I like to play)
- Adjectives must agree with the gender and number of the nouns they describe
- Practice expressing both positive and negative opinions to show balanced thinking
